Work From Home When Your Children Are Home

Working from home often sounds amazing and quite manageable. But try adding children, especially toddlers, into the equation, and the whole idea may get a bit nightmarish. Children often need a lot of time and attention, and this can interfere with parents who are trying to work from home. These parents as well as other home-based workers need to have a lot of patience and dedication to juggle their responsibilities with work.

The truth is that it isn’t easy all the time,  but lets take a look at some ways to get around this problem and make the most of this tricky situation.

Plan Your Time

You need to clearly chart out the number of hours you will be working every day. Have specific hours in which you conduct business to give you a feeling of professionalism. This will also enable to reach out to your clients and colleagues regularly and let them get used to the time you are available. Your working hours need not be like office working hours and you can define them according to your convenience.

and set working hours around times when your children go to school or take a nap after school. Hours when your children are not around are the best. You can also set time aside to work on the weekends when your spouse may be home to take care and spend quality time with your children.

Once you have charted out your working hours, you need to settle down into them. Try not to waste time and stick to the routine as much as possible.

Importance Of An Exclusive Work Space

Time management and having a stringent routine can work wonders to your productivity but what if you are not able to access your workspace due to certain domestic hassles. This calls for an exclusive workspace. You need to have a corner in your home where you can put up a workstation and organize your folders and files. It’s even better to have a small room with a door so that your work may be kept out of the reach of your children. Children can be taught that when the door is shut, it means that you are working and not available except for emergencies.

If you have little kids and keeping an eye on them while you work is a necessary, then setting up your workstation in a common room is a good decision. This kind of arrangement wont leave you with any privacy or silence but you can concentrate on your core work processes once your kids have gone to sleep.

Get Additional help

Hiring a nanny or a simple helper to assist you with the mundane task of childcare can prove to be beneficial. If your children are a bit grown up then you can use out-of-home preschool services to handle your children giving you lots of uninterrupted time to work.

You can also hire domestic help on an hourly basis to help you with household chores thereby leaving you with enough time to work on that presentation.
